description Product Description

Used in scientific research to study dopamine receptor function, particularly as a selective antagonist for the dopamine D3 receptor. Helps investigate neurological pathways related to addiction, schizophrenia, and Parkinson’s disease. Commonly applied in behavioral and neurochemical studies to assess the role of D3 receptors in reward mechanisms and motor control.

In experimental studies, SB-277011-A dihydrochloride has demonstrated effects in reducing drug-seeking behaviors, such as for cocaine and nicotine, in animal models, making it a key tool for developing new addiction treatments. It also shows potential for addressing movement disorders and behavioral issues stemming from dopamine system dysfunctions.

Its high specificity for the D3 receptor minimizes side effects associated with broader dopamine receptor-acting drugs, positioning it as a promising lead molecule for future targeted drug design.
